😐A single person spends $1,260 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$1,241 in Pirot,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,125 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$1,762 in Pirot,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$2,990 per month in Playa del Carmen vs $2,283 in Pirot, rent included.
😐Playa del Carmen costs about 2% more than Pirot,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.
📊Both Playa del Carmen and Pirot are more affordable than the global median – Playa del Carmen5% lower, Pirot7%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$978 in Playa del Carmen versus $245 in Pirot.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 12% higher in Pirot,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$42.00 in Playa del Carmen versus $29.00 in Pirot.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$252 vs $238 – making Pirot the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
